static char Name[] = "LCD-Linux";
|
|
static char Device[] = "/dev/lcd";
|
|
static int lcdlinux_fd = -1;
|
|
|
|
|
|
/****************************************/
|
|
/*** hardware dependant functions ***/
|
|
/****************************************/
|
|
|
|
static void drv_LL_send(const char *string, const int len)
|
|
{
|
|
int run, ret;
|
|
|
|
for (run = 0; run < 10; run++) {
|
|
ret = write(lcdlinux_fd, string, len);
|
|
if (ret >= 0 || errno != EAGAIN)
|
|
break;
|
|
if (run > 0)
|
|
info("%s: write(%s): EAGAIN #%d", Name, Device, run);
|
|
usleep(1000);
|
|
}
|
|
|
|
if (ret < 0) {
|
|
error("%s: write(%s) failed: %s", Name, Device, strerror(errno));
|
|
} else if (ret != len) {
|
|
error("%s: partial write(%s): len=%d ret=%d", Name, Device, len, ret);
|
|
}
|
|
|
|
return;
|
|
}
|
|
|
|
|
|
static void drv_LL_clear(void)
|
|
{
|
|
/* No return value check since this ioctl cannot fail */
|
|
ioctl(lcdlinux_fd, LCDL_CLEAR_DISP);
|
|
}
|
|
|
|
|
|
static void drv_LL_write(const int row, const int col, const char *data, int len)
|
|
{
|
|
int pos = row * DCOLS + col;
|
|
|
|
if (lseek(lcdlinux_fd, pos, SEEK_SET) == (off_t) - 1) {
|
|
error("%s: lseek(%s) failed: %s", Name, Device, strerror(errno));
|
|
}
|
|
drv_LL_send(data, len);
|
|
}
|
|
|
|
|
|
static void drv_LL_defchar(const int ascii, const unsigned char *matrix)
|
|
{
|
|
char buf[9];
|
|
int i;
|
|
|
|
buf[0] = ascii;
|
|
for (i = 1; i < 9; i++) {
|
|
buf[i] = *matrix++ & 0x1f;
|
|
}
|
|
|
|
if (ioctl(lcdlinux_fd, LCDL_SET_CGRAM_CHAR, &buf) != 0) {
|
|
error("%s: ioctl(LCDL_SET_CGRAM_CHAR) failed: %s", Name, strerror(errno));
|
|
}
|
|
}
|
|
|
|
|
|
static int drv_LL_start(const char *section, const int quiet)
|
|
{
|
|
char *s;
|
|
int rows = -1, cols = -1;
|
|
int use_busy = 0, bus4bits = 0, commit = 0;
|
|
struct lcd_parameters buf;
|
|
|
|
/* emit version information */
|
|
info("%s: Version %s", Name, LCD_LINUX_VERSION);
|
|
|
|
/* get size from config file */
|
|
s = cfg_get(section, "Size", NULL);
|
|
if (s != NULL || *s != '\0') {
|
|
if (sscanf(s, "%dx%d", &cols, &rows) != 2 || rows < 1 || cols < 1) {
|
|
error("%s: bad %s.Size '%s' from %s", Name, section, s, cfg_source());
|
|
free(s);
|
|
return -1;
|
|
}
|
|
}
|
|
free(s);
|
|
|
|
/* open device */
|
|
lcdlinux_fd = open(Device, O_WRONLY);
|
|
if (lcdlinux_fd == -1) {
|
|
error("%s: open(%s) failed: %s", Name, Device, strerror(errno));
|
|
return -1;
|
|
}
|
|
|
|
/* get display size */
|
|
memset(&buf, 0, sizeof(buf));
|
|
if (ioctl(lcdlinux_fd, LCDL_GET_PARAM, &buf) != 0) {
|
|
error("%s: ioctl(LCDL_GET_PARAM) failed: %s", Name, strerror(errno));
|
|
error("%s: Could not query display information!", Name);
|
|
return -1;
|
|
}
|
|
info("%s: %dx%d display with %d controllers, flags=0x%02lx:",
|
|
Name, buf.cntr_cols, buf.cntr_rows * buf.num_cntr, buf.num_cntr, buf.flags);
|
|
info("%s: busy-flag checking %sabled", Name, (buf.flags & HD44780_CHECK_BF) ? "en" : "dis");
|
|
info("%s: bus width %d bits", Name, (buf.flags & HD44780_4BITS_BUS) ? 4 : 8);
|
|
info("%s: font size %s", Name, (buf.flags & HD44780_5X10_FONT) ? "5x10" : "5x8");
|
|
|
|
/* overwrite width size from lcd4linux.conf */
|
|
if (buf.vs_rows || buf.vs_cols) {
|
|
info("%s: disabling virtual screen", Name);
|
|
buf.vs_rows = 0;
|
|
buf.vs_cols = 0;
|
|
commit = 1;
|
|
}
|
|
|
|
if ((rows > 0 && rows != buf.cntr_rows * buf.num_cntr) || (cols > 0 && cols != buf.cntr_cols)) {
|
|
info("%s: changing size to %dx%d", Name, cols, rows);
|
|
buf.cntr_rows = rows / buf.num_cntr;
|
|
buf.cntr_cols = cols;
|
|
commit = 1;
|
|
}
|
|
|
|
DROWS = buf.cntr_rows * buf.num_cntr;
|
|
DCOLS = buf.cntr_cols;
|
|
|
|
/* overwrite busy-flag checking from lcd4linux.conf */
|
|
cfg_number(section, "UseBusy", 0, 0, 1, &use_busy);
|
|
if (use_busy && !(buf.flags & HD44780_CHECK_BF)) {
|
|
info("%s: activating busy-flag checking", Name);
|
|
buf.flags |= HD44780_CHECK_BF;
|
|
commit = 1;
|
|
} else if (!use_busy && (buf.flags & HD44780_CHECK_BF)) {
|
|
info("%s: deactivating busy-flag checking", Name);
|
|
buf.flags &= ~HD44780_CHECK_BF;
|
|
commit = 1;
|
|
}
|
|
|
|
/* overwrite bus length from lcd4linux.conf */
|
|
cfg_number(section, "Bus4Bit", 0, 0, 1, &bus4bits);
|
|
if (bus4bits && !(buf.flags & HD44780_4BITS_BUS)) {
|
|
info("%s: setting bus length to 4 bits", Name);
|
|
buf.flags |= HD44780_4BITS_BUS;
|
|
commit = 1;
|
|
} else if (!bus4bits && (buf.flags & HD44780_4BITS_BUS)) {
|
|
info("%s: setting bus length to 8 bits", Name);
|
|
buf.flags &= ~HD44780_4BITS_BUS;
|
|
commit = 1;
|
|
}
|
|
|
|
if (commit && ioctl(lcdlinux_fd, LCDL_SET_PARAM, &buf) != 0) {
|
|
error("%s: ioctl(LCDL_SET_PARAM) failed: %s", Name, strerror(errno));
|
|
return -1;
|
|
}
|
|
|
|
/* initialize display */
|
|
drv_LL_clear(); /* clear display */
|
|
|
|
/* Disable control characters interpretation. */
|
|
/* No return value check since this ioctl cannot fail */
|
|
ioctl(lcdlinux_fd, LCDL_RAW_MODE, 1);
|
|
|
|
if (!quiet) {
|
|
char buffer[40];
|
|
qprintf(buffer, sizeof(buffer), "%s %dx%d", Name, DCOLS, DROWS);
|
|
if (drv_generic_text_greet(buffer, "lcd-linux.sf.net")) {
|
|
sleep(3);
|
|
drv_LL_clear();
|
|
}
|
|
}
|
|
|
|
return 0;
|
|
}
